Desktop Experience: The Power of Screen Size
When it comes to the best paying online casinos, the desktop experience offers several advantages over mobile gaming. A larger screen provides a more immersive experience, allowing players to view graphics more vividly and interact with games in a richer way. Moreover, desktop versions often come with higher processing power, ensuring faster gameplay and fewer lags. Popular online casinos like Betway and Jackpot City excel in their desktop offerings by providing comprehensive game libraries and impressive bonuses.
However, the desktop experience isn’t without its drawbacks. Some players may find that navigating a complex interface takes longer on a big screen, and installation of software may be necessary for some brands. Here’s a quick rundown of the desktop experience’s pros and cons:
- Pros:
- Larger, clearer graphics enhance gameplay.
- Access to a broader range of games and features.
- Better processing power for smoother operations.
- Cons:
- Complex interfaces can lead to confusion.
- Limited to fixed locations where the computer is.
- Some casinos may require software downloads.
Mobile Experience: Gaming on the Go
In contrast, the mobile experience of best paying online casinos has revolutionized how we engage with online gaming. The convenience of gaming anytime and anywhere is arguably the biggest advantage. Many players find that mobile apps, like those from 888 Casino and LeoVegas, are better optimized for touch controls, offering a unique and user-friendly experience. However, graphics may take a hit, and not all games available on desktop platforms may be accessible via mobile.
On the downside, mobile casinos often face issues like battery consumption and internet connectivity. Highlighting these pros and cons can help you decide whether the mobile experience suits your gaming style:
- Pros:
- Play games anytime, anywhere; unmatched convenience.
- Touch-optimized interfaces for easy navigation.
- Many platforms offer exclusive mobile bonuses and promotions.
- Cons:
- Gaming can drain battery life rapidly.
- Internet connection required; potential lag in play.
- Limited selection of games on mobile compared to desktop.

Game Selection: Which Platform Offers More Choices?
One of the essential criteria in evaluating the best paying online casinos is the selection of games. Generally speaking, desktop platforms have an advantage with a broader array of choices, including table games, slots, and live dealer options. The desktop experience can also support advanced graphics and features that enhance game play. However, mobile casinos are closing the gap, particularly with popular slots and classic games that are designed to be played on smaller screens. Here’s how the game selection varies:
- Desktop: Often provides the full range of games.
- Mobile: Typically features a curated selection optimized for mobile play.
- Live Dealer: Available on both platforms but may differ in game titles.
